This stunning home in the Main Line section of Philadelphia was hammered during an ice storm two winters ago. A terrifyingly large tree tipped over and plummeted through a second-floor great room. (Amazingly, the homeowner was having her morning coffee downstairs in the kitchen and didn’t get a scratch.)
The home was of the highest quality and impeccable taste so, beyond the extensive structural repairs, there was no reason to tinker. We rebuilt the entire structure exactly as it was. The combination of skylights, double-sash windows and custom half-moon window create a bright room in a wooded area. The full-glass sliding doors open to a pressure-treated deck. And the red oak floors were stained to match the rest of the house, as was the oak crown molding.
One alteration we made was removing the tree-damaged chimney and installing a gas fireplace with black granite hearth and surround. We also added a custom mantel with arched top, recessed panels and pedestal legs.

Our clients were looking to build an income property for use as a short term rental in their backyard. In order to keep maximize the available space on a limited footprint, we designed the ADU around a spiral staircase leading up to the loft bedroom. The vaulted ceiling gives the small space a much larger appearance.
To provide privacy for both the renters and the homeowners, the ADU was set apart from the house with its own private entrance.
The design of the ADU was done with local Pacific Northwest aesthetics in mind, including green exterior paint and a mixture of woodgrain and metal fixtures for the interior.
Durability was a major concern for the homeowners. In order to minimize potential damages from renters, we selected quartz countertops and waterproof flooring. We also used a high-quality interior paint that will stand the test of time and clean easily.
The end result of this project was exactly what the client was hoping for, and the rental consistently receives 5-star reviews on Airbnb.

This project is located along the lake on the North Shore of Chicago. It was important to provide a door that was aesthetically pleasing and complementary to this modern style home, but to also craft a product that can withstand below zero temperatures and direct sunlight. The duality of this product results in a perfectly secure and insulated entrance.
Durability of Aluminum Clad Entry Doors
Besides the sleek design, our aluminum clad entry door’s have a larger purpose. The durability of our aluminum shield product is unmatched. This shield is attached to our Euro-Tech door slab to ensure for sound insulation, and complete safety. With a thickness of 3-1/2”, our Aluminum Clad entry doors will protect your entryway from harsh elements, as well defend against damage from exposure to direct sunlight. These factors can create wear and tear on solid wood materials and causes aging to the surface. The aluminum shield is a barrier between the exterior elements, and the interior climate. Each aluminum shield has a powder coat finish and is available in any custom color. One feature that is important to note, is that this combination of our Euro-Technology door, paired with the Aluron Shield, creates a very secure and safe entrance.
